Types of Stress Washing Machines
When it comes to press washing, understanding the various sorts of pressure washing machines available can make a significant distinction in your cleaning performance.
You'll usually encounter 3 main kinds: electric, gas, and hot water stress washing machines.
Electric stress washers are ideal for light-duty jobs, such as washing autos or cleansing outdoor patios. They're quieter, simpler to make use of, and excellent for smaller sized tasks around your home.
If you require more power for harder jobs, gas pressure washers are the way to go. They're much more effective and can handle durable tasks like stripping paint or cleansing huge driveways. Nonetheless, they need more maintenance and can be a little bit louder.
For those really tough tasks, hot water pressure washers provide the best cleaning power. They warm the water, making it effective for getting rid of grease and oil spots. These are usually made use of in industrial settings but can be advantageous for domestic individuals taking on hard cleaning tasks.
Selecting the ideal sort of pressure washing machine for your needs will certainly assist you conserve effort and time, ensuring you finish the job successfully.
Safety Measures
Before diving right into your stress cleaning task, it's critical to prioritize security preventative measures to shield on your own and your surroundings. First, put on ideal gear, including safety goggles, handwear covers, and non-slip shoes. These products will certainly shield you from particles and high-pressure water.
Next, bear in mind your equipment. Examine the pressure washer for any type of leakages or damages before usage. Make sure all connections are limited, and constantly follow the manufacturer's directions relating to procedure and maintenance.
When working with chemicals, ensure you're in a well-ventilated location and use a mask to prevent breathing in damaging fumes. Keep a first aid kit close by for any kind of small injuries that may take place throughout the task.
Keep in mind to keep a secure distance from electrical outlets, power lines, and other potential risks. Beware of slippery surface areas, particularly when making use of water on walkways or driveways.
Ultimately, avoid pointing the nozzle at people, animals, or delicate surfaces. By following these safety and security preventative measures, you'll develop a more secure workplace and minimize the risk of accidents or injuries while pressure cleaning.
Keep alert, and don't hurry your job!
